在 2025 收官前,看清 Data + AI 的真实走向,点击查看 BUILD 大会精华版 了解详情
写点什么

Ember.js 团队宣布发布 2.4LTS 版本以及 2.5Beta 版本

  • 2016-03-09
  • 本文字数:947 字

    阅读完需:约 3 分钟

Ember.js 团队已发布了 2.4 版本。在经历六周的成熟期后,2.4 这个稳定的版本将成为 Ember 发布的首个长时间支持版本(LTS)。

宣布 Ember 的首次 LTS 发布的博客上,Ember 团队指出 LTS 版本旨在帮助开发者进行较少次数的升级,与此同时“接收 Ember 项目的支持以及广阔的生态系统的支持”。

“作为一个项目,Ember 将会给最近的 LTS 版本发布提供安全和关键的错误更正(正如我们今天做的一样)。我们也将会避免没有首先在早前的 LTS 版本发布中否定私有 APIs 的情况下,中止大量使用它们”。

除了现有的计划,团队还提到这次 LTS 版本发布“给社区带来了一个选择性的,获准的计划,它将给倾向于慢节奏的用户提供给好的工作体验”。

Ember 的贡献者 Matthew Beale 将 2.4 版本升级描述为“较小的版本发布,主要包含错误更正,以及向后兼容更改”。#12491 号修正,使得ES5+ Getter 可以实现,#12908 号修正解决了在特定环境下避免重计算ArrayProxy 值,#12648 号修正从 packages/**/lib/main.js变为packages/**/lib/index.js.

Ember 2.4 在发布后很快升级到了 2.4.1 ,为了修正一个“造成了不正确的错误提示发出的回归”。

Ember 2.5 也同样发布了 beta 版本,给公共 API 增加了很多内容。这其中最重要的就是 Ember.assign,被 Beale 描述为“ES2015Object.assign 功能的实现”,这个功能被 Mozilla 开发者网络(MDN)称为是一个用来将可列举的自身属性的值从一个或多个源对象复制到目标对象的方法。

2.5beta 版本同时改变了曾经使用 jQuery event trigger 的验收测试者。这个改变是向后兼容的,通过 dispatchEvent 触发本地事件,并使得触发 non-jQuery event listener 成为可能。

Ember 2.4 LTS 版本将与稳定的 Ember 2.5.0 版本同时上架。用户们可以参考 Ember 2.4 2.5 变更日志来了解发布的全部信息。

Ember.js 通过 MIT 许可证发布。InfoQ 的读者们可以通过 GitHub project 为 Ember.js 贡献代码。

查看英文原文: Ember.js Team Announces 2.4 LTS, 2.5 Beta


感谢张龙对本文的审校。

给InfoQ 中文站投稿或者参与内容翻译工作,请邮件至 editors@cn.infoq.com 。也欢迎大家通过新浪微博( @InfoQ @丁晓昀),微信(微信号: InfoQChina )关注我们,并与我们的编辑和其他读者朋友交流(欢迎加入 InfoQ 读者交流群(已满),InfoQ 读者交流群(#2))。

2016-03-09 18:001865
用户头像

发布了 218 篇内容, 共 80.0 次阅读, 收获喜欢 76 次。

关注

评论

发布
暂无评论
发现更多内容

2024年全球零信任发展趋势

芯盾时代

网络安全 iam 统一身份认证 零信任

Moka Ascend 2024|势在·人为,技术创新,激发企业管理内在效能

科技汇

人工智能 | 大模型之提示词工程:少样本提示

测试人

软件测试

亮相WOT全球技术创新大会,揭秘火山引擎边缘容器技术在泛CDN场景的应用与实践

火山引擎边缘云

CDN 边缘计算 边缘容器 CDN技术 边缘计算平台

Toco x Databend:Databend Cloud 如何满足 Web3 大数据服务的严苛考验?

Databend

警告!恶意域名疯狂外联,原因竟然是……

权说安全

应急响应 安全服务

直播分享:企业级AI应用玩转全栈开发

XIAOJUSURVEY

开源 全栈 直播 LLM

【HDC 2024】探索、交流、成长,华为云助力开发者成就星辰大海梦想

华为云开发者联盟

软件开发 华为云 华为云开发者联盟 华为开发者大会2024 企业号2024年6月PK榜

实力出圈!赛博威荣获双项殊荣,数字化能力再获认可

赛博威科技

【论文速读】|利用大语言模型实现现实世界代码的翻译:一项针对翻译到Rust语言的研究

云起无垠

探索虚拟线程:原理与实现

京东科技开发者

分库分表后复杂查询的应对之道:基于DTS实时性ES宽表构建技术实践

京东科技开发者

凤凰项目(Phoenix Project)精要 - 简介

Anliven

读书笔记 团队管理 DevOps 运维 团队效能

软件测试学习笔记丨Pytest - 测试框架介绍(setup / teardown)

测试人

软件测试

华为大咖说 | 从《庖丁解牛》谈项目经理的三重境界

项目管理 开发 华为云

小浣熊家族 X InfoQ 写作社区有奖征文大赛获奖名单公示

InfoQ写作社区官方

热门活动

智能化改造助力企业高质量发展

天津汇柏科技有限公司

智能化 高质量发展

Claude 3.5 Sonnet发布,比GPT-4o更智能;OpenAI CTO预测1年半“博士级智能”AI将出现|AI日报

可信AI进展

#人工智能

玩转Spring状态机

京东科技开发者

美丽搜索,MeiliSearch

为自己带盐

meilisearch

Ember.js团队宣布发布2.4LTS版本以及2.5Beta版本_JavaScript_James Chesters_InfoQ精选文章